Double your money

Robert Walters' profits increase two-fold

Professional recruitment company Robert Walters has announced that its pre-tax profits have more than doubled over the last financial year.

In the year ended in December 2004, the recruitment firm earned £7.2m before tax, an increase of 112% from £3.4m in 2003.

Chief executive Robert Walters said the firm had benefited from the candidate-driven labour market.

He said: “A shortage of qualified professionals and a growing demand from our clients is combining to drive growth.

“Investment continues in training and in driving new services and systems across our offices worldwide,” he added.

“We are increasingly flexing the power of our global network to the advantage of a growing number of multinationals with whom we are a supplier of choice.”
